Bodycam video captured the vehicle in tire-deep water and the driver speaking with officers.
Bodycam footage shows a vehicle in the water at Smyrna Dunes Park after Sarah Ramsammy allegedly plowed down the Florida beach.A 26-year-old Orlando woman was arrested and charged with DUI and reckless driving after plowing down a Florida beach on Saturday, narrowly missing families and children, the Volusia Sheriff's Office said.
Footage from a police helicopter and bodycam shows a blue vehicle stationary in tire-high water in a bay in Smyrna Dunes Park. Sarah Ramsammy, 26, can be seen in a green t-shirt standing beside a passenger who was also in the vehicle."I was the driver, and they kinda stopped us, and they said that we almost hit a child. I didn't think that we did, but that's what they told us," Ramsammy said.
When informed that vehicles were not allowed on the beach, Ramsammy said: "We were just trying to turn around, we didn't think we could do a u-turn around here, so we were just trying to keep going." Ramsammy was taken into custody and charged with DUI and reckless driving, and cited for failure to obey a traffic control device, Volusia Sheriff's Office said.
